Institute for the Advancement of Health Care Management
Breakfast Series 2005-2006
Consumer Driven Health Plans:
An Update on Enrollment, Cost and Utilization
Speaker:
Stephen T. Parente, Ph.D.
Carlson School of Management
University of Minnesota
November 30 , 2005
7:30 a.m. - 9:30 a.m.
At the New York State Nurses Association
11 Cornell Rd. (Airport Park)
Latham, New York
In 2003, Dr. Parente spoke to us about his early research on Consumer Driven Health Plans (CDHPs) and the impact of CDHPs on health information technology. As Dr. Parente’s national research on CDHPs, implemented with a six year HCFO grant, approaches the mid-point of the project, what has been learned so far? What forces in the healthcare market have enabled the introduction of CDHPs? What are Health Care Accounts and how do they fit? What is the national appeal of CDHPs and HSAs? What is the impact of CDHPs on cost and use of health care services for employers, providers and patients?
